Food Packing information

What is the work of food packer?

A food packer is responsible for sorting, packing, and labeling food products to prepare them for distribution. The job often involves operating packaging machinery, maintaining cleanliness, and ensuring quality standards are met in a fast-paced environment. Attention to detail and adherence to safety protocols are essential skills for this role.

What is a Food Packing job?

A Food Packing job involves preparing, packaging, and labeling food products for distribution or sale. Workers ensure that food is correctly portioned, sealed, and stored following hygiene and safety regulations. Duties may include inspecting products for quality, operating packaging machinery, and maintaining cleanliness in the work area. This role is essential in food manufacturing, grocery distribution, and meal-kit services.

What does a typical day look like for someone working in Food Packing?

A typical day in Food Packing involves preparing packaging materials, sorting and inspecting food products for quality, and accurately packing them for distribution. You may operate or monitor packing machinery, label packages, and ensure each item meets food safety and quality guidelines. The role often requires standing for extended periods and working as part of a team to meet production quotas. Collaboration with supervisors and quality control staff is common to resolve issues quickly and keep operations running smoothly. Over time, there may be opportunities to move into supervisory or quality assurance roles as you gain exper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Food Packing position, and why are they important?

To thrive in Food Packing, you need attention to detail, manual dexterity, and a strong understanding of hygiene and safety standards, usually sup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with packing equipment, conveyor belt systems, and knowledge of food safety certifications like HACCP is often beneficial. Reliability, teamwork, and the ability to work efficiently under time constraints are valuable soft skills in this field. These qualities help maintain quality and safety standards while ensuring that targets are met in fast-paced production environments.

About Denali National Park & Preserve and Doyon/Aramark Joint Venture:  

Summer days in Alaska stretch nearly endlessly, with up to 20 hours of daylight on the Summer Solstice. Spanning 6.2 million acres, Denali National Park & Preserve is home to Denali, the highest peak in North America, and attracts over half a million visitors annually. Conveniently accessible by road-4.5 hours from Anchorage and 2 hours from Fairbanks. 

Doyon Limited and Aramark have teamed up in a Joint Venture as the Denali National Park & Preserve's Concessionaire. Open May to September, our operation manages the transportation, retail, guest service and food and beverage concessions with our client; The National Park Service. By road, our 100 Blue Bird Bus Fleet takes guests past the 15-mile public access point daily during summer months, allowing people to hike, view wildlife, climb, and camp where few people have set foot.
